Recursão é um termo da ciência da computação que descreve um ciclo repetitivo de ações, em que os resultados de ciclos anteriores são usados em iterações subsequentes. Refere-se ao processo de repetição de um conjunto de instruções em um determinado número de vezes ou até que uma condição específica seja atendida. A recursão é um conceito importante na computação, pois permite soluções eficientes e elegantes para determinados problemas.
Na programação, a recursão é a capacidade de chamar a mesma função ou procedimento dentro de si mesmo, criando um ciclo de ações repetitivas até que uma determinada condição seja atendida. A função ou o procedimento continuará sendo executado até que o resultado desejado seja alcançado ou até que alguma outra condição seja atendida. A recursão é usada com mais frequência em tarefas complexas que exigem a divisão da tarefa em várias partes menores.
Em termos de segurança cibernética, a recursão é usada para processos de autenticação, como o processo de login em um site. Ao chamar recursivamente uma função de validação, o sistema pode garantir que as credenciais de usuário fornecidas sejam válidas antes de conceder acesso ao usuário.
A recursão é um conceito importante a ser compreendido na programação de computadores e na segurança cibernética. Ele é usado para processar tarefas complexas de maneira eficiente e elegante e é essencial para proteger os processos de autenticação. Ao compreender melhor o que é recursão e como usá-la, os programadores e profissionais de segurança cibernética podem criar aplicativos robustos e seguros.